prevesical space

Bounded anteriorly by the transversalis fascia and posteriorly by the umbilicovesical fascia, the prevesical space is an extraperitoneal compartment lying anterior and lateral to that fascia. Its communications define its extent. Laterally it is continuous with the properitoneal space of the abdominal wall and flanks; posteroinferiorly it surrounds the lateral walls of the urinary bladder; and anteroinferiorly it forms the retropubic space, long known as the space of Retzius. The compartment is therefore not a closed cavity but a fascial plane continuous with neighbouring extraperitoneal spaces, which is why its boundaries are described in terms of the fasciae that limit it rather than by a lining membrane.
